Childhood Immunisation

Western Victoria boasts some of the highest childhood immunisation coverage rates in Australia thanks to the dedication of our immunisers and the wider primary health care community.

However, it is important not to lose momentum and continue working toward 100 per cent coverage rates for children up to the age of five years in all communities in our region.

Working with local immunisers

Western Victoria PHN (WVPHN) supports our local immunisers to actively work with patients and embed systems to ensure all children are followed up for timely immunisations, as per the National Immunisation Program.

WVPHN’s expert immunisers use the Australian Immunisation Register (AIR) 11A reports and Victorian Department of Health and Human Services (DHHS) 11A project reports to identify discrepancies in the data and detect children requiring immunisations before the AIR age cut-off date.

Our immunisers will then contact local immunisers directly for support and follow-up of these children.
